Description                                                                

We are the leading provider of speech recognition and reporting solutions for Pathology; we empower Pathologists to save time, save money and save lives.

Project Description 

The existing team is working with their MSP to move their hosted environment into their environment, continuing to improve their backend environment to run optimally, moving their simpler desktop admin components to web portal, designing new browser-based Reporting Solution (will include moving all components of our product to web technology and solving scalability and usability issues they currently face), API\web service integration with 3rd parties, and maintaining existing on-prem reporting solution, including adding some features to send out report data in HL7.
